Origins of Modern Locks

Locks are one of those things we use everyday, yet many of us don’t know the origin of them. Whatever happened to skeleton key locks? Why do we use the locks we do? While lever locks were quite popular for some time, today we see pin tumbler locks more than anything else, which are derived from an Ancient Egyptian lock.
